April is Sexual Assault Awareness and Prevention Month and Juanita High School PTSA is hosting a community talk about sexual assault.

An expert from the King County Sexual Assault Resource Center will lead the discussion, covering topics such as:

  • How to support someone who has been sexually assaulted
  • Resources available to victims and their families
  • Conversations to have with our children to promote open dialog and prevention

 

This community conversation is appropriate for adults and teens.

What is JHS PTSA (Parent Teacher Student Association)?

We support the health, diversity, inclusion, safety and education of all students, families and staff at Juanita High School through advocacy, volunteering and fundraising.

We are a parent run organization.

We are affiliated with Washington State PTA and National PTA.

501(c)(3) non-profit corporation.

Our annual membership fees are:

  • $10 for JHS staff
  • $15 for an individual
  • $25 for a couple/dual membership
